In addition to the name, version, enabled state, and description shown in the default output, the JSON output includes whether a plugin is a core plugin and - for git-based third-party plugins - the install source (the git remote URL, the currently checked-out commit, and the followed branch). This is useful for tooling that reconstructs a server's set of installed plugins: + +```shell +dokku plugin:list --format json +``` + +```json +[ + { + "name": "apps", + "version": "0.38.21", + "enabled": true, + "core": true, + "description": "dokku core apps plugin", + "source_url": "", + "committish": "", + "branch": "" + }, + { + "name": "postgres", + "version": "1.42.0", + "enabled": true, + "core": false, + "description": "dokku postgres service plugin", + "source_url": "https://github.com/dokku/dokku-postgres.git", + "committish": "a1b2c3d4e5f6a7b8c9d0e1f2a3b4c5d6e7f8a9b0", + "branch": "master" + } +] +``` + +The `source_url`, `committish`, and `branch` fields are only populated for plugins installed from a git repository. They are empty for core plugins as well as for plugins installed from a tarball or a local `file://` path. When a plugin is pinned to a specific commit or tag (a detached checkout), the `branch` field is empty while `committish` still reports the exact commit. + > [!WARNING] > All plugin commands other
